summaryrefslogtreecommitdiff
path: root/fs/nilfs2/btree.c
Commit message (Expand)AuthorAge
* nilfs2: fix missing block address termination in btree node shrinkingRyusuke Konishi2011-06-11
* nilfs2: fix incorrect block address termination in node concatenationRyusuke Konishi2011-06-11
* nilfs2: use mark_buffer_dirty to mark btnode or meta data dirtyRyusuke Konishi2011-05-10
* nilfs2: record used amount of each checkpoint in checkpoint listRyusuke Konishi2011-03-08
* nilfs2: apply read-ahead for nilfs_btree_lookup_contigRyusuke Konishi2010-07-23
* nilfs2: introduce check flag to btree node bufferRyusuke Konishi2010-07-23
* nilfs2: add btree get block function with readahead optionRyusuke Konishi2010-07-23
* nilfs2: add read ahead mode to nilfs_btnode_submit_blockRyusuke Konishi2010-07-23
* nilfs2: eliminate inline keywords in btree implementationRyusuke Konishi2010-07-23
* nilfs2: get maximum number of child nodes from bmap objectRyusuke Konishi2010-07-23
* nilfs2: reduce repetitive calculation of max number of child nodesRyusuke Konishi2010-07-23
* nilfs2: optimize calculation of min/max number of btree node childrenRyusuke Konishi2010-07-23
* nilfs2: remove redundant pointer checks in bmap lookup functionsRyusuke Konishi2010-07-23
* nilfs2: unify bmap set_target_v operationsRyusuke Konishi2010-07-23
* nilfs2: get rid of nilfs_btree usesRyusuke Konishi2010-07-23
* nilfs2: remove constant qualifier from argument of bmap propagateRyusuke Konishi2010-07-23
* nilfs2: get rid of private conversion macros on bmap key and pointerRyusuke Konishi2010-07-23
* nilfs2: verify btree node after readingRyusuke Konishi2010-07-23
* nilfs2: add sanity check in nilfs_btree_add_dirty_bufferRyusuke Konishi2010-07-23
* nilfs2: cleanup multi kmem_cache_{create,destroy} codeLi Hong2010-05-10
* nilfs2: Combine nilfs_btree_release_path() and nilfs_btree_free_path()Li Hong2010-05-10
* nilfs2: Combine nilfs_btree_alloc_path() and nilfs_btree_init_path()Li Hong2010-05-10
* nilfs2: Remove an uninitialization warning in nilfs_btree_propagate_v()Li Hong2010-04-02
* nilfs2: use list_splice_tail or list_splice_tail_initRyusuke Konishi2009-11-29
* nilfs2: eliminate nilfs_btnode_get functionRyusuke Konishi2009-11-20
* nilfs2: use nilfs_btnode_create_block functionRyusuke Konishi2009-11-20
* nilfs2: remove buffer locking from btree codeRyusuke Konishi2009-11-20
* nilfs2: get rid of BUG_ON use in btree lookup routinesRyusuke Konishi2009-11-20
* nilfs2: allow btree code to directly call dat operationsRyusuke Konishi2009-09-14
* nilfs2: stop zero-fill of btree path just before free itRyusuke Konishi2009-09-14
* nilfs2: remove unused btree argument from btree functionsRyusuke Konishi2009-09-14
* nilfs2: support contiguous lookup of blocksRyusuke Konishi2009-06-10
* nilfs2: remove nilfs_btree_operations from btree mappingRyusuke Konishi2009-06-10
* nilfs2: remove bmap pointer operationsRyusuke Konishi2009-06-10
* nilfs2: remove useless b_low and b_high fields from nilfs_bmap structRyusuke Konishi2009-06-10
* nilfs2: remove pointless NULL check of bpop_commit_alloc_ptr functionRyusuke Konishi2009-06-10
* nilfs2: move get block functions in bmap.c into btree codesRyusuke Konishi2009-06-10
* nilfs2: remove nilfs_bmap_delete_blockRyusuke Konishi2009-06-10
* nilfs2: remove nilfs_bmap_put_blockRyusuke Konishi2009-06-10
* nilfs2: unify bmap operations starting use of indirect block addressRyusuke Konishi2009-06-10
* nilfs2: replace BUG_ON and BUG calls triggerable from ioctlRyusuke Konishi2009-04-07
* nilfs2: clean up indirect function calling conventionsPekka Enberg2009-04-07
* nilfs2: B-tree based block mappingKoji Sato2009-04-07